2. Bad Breath and Health Issues
Without regular maintenance, faulty oxygen sensors, air flow monitors, and catalytic converters often cause failed emissions tests. When you drive, you may notice a bad smell or increased chance of allergy symptoms or asthma. You could even be exposed to toxins such as carbon monoxide. Many states require cars to pass an emissions test, and you could be stuck with a large bill if your car fails. By cleaning your positive crankcase ventilation valve or PCV, fuel filter, air filter, and spark plugs regularly with the help of professionals, the air in your vehicle will stay clean and healthy.
3. Poor Safety
Did you know you should usually have your tires rotated every 6,000 miles to prevent uneven wear and help them last longer?
It is essential to have your car’s alignment checked with the help of an Acura auto mechanic in San Antonio TX once per year to maintain your car’s steering and suspension. If your tires or brakes are in bad condition, you might not be able to stop on a rainy highway or swerve to avoid a crash.
The professionals will check your car’s brakes to spot wear before it gets worse and replace your brake pads and shoes. It will be much less expensive than a rotor or disc replacement.
